Doye Wayne Smith

July 26, 1941 — December 6, 2017

Doye Wayne Smith, 76, of Vidor, TX died Wednesday, December 6th, 2017 in Beaumont, TX. A native of Ragley, LA he was a longtime resident of Vidor. Doye was a member of Eastgate United Pentecostal Church and a member of the International Longshoreman Association Local 21. He enjoyed hunting, fishing, traveling and was a wood craftsman and made walking canes. In his younger years he raised gardens and built two houses. Doye was a very giving person, a good husband, father, and grandfather. He loved his children and his grandchildren and great grandchildren were his heart. Visitation will be Friday, December 8, 2017 beginning at 6:00 p.m. at Memorial Funeral Home of Vidor. Funeral services will be Saturday, December 9, 2017 at 10:00 a.m. at Eastgate United Pentecostal Church. Interment will be at Bivens Cemetery, LA at 2:00 p.m. Doye is survived by his wife of 57 years; Eva Ann Smith of Vidor, 3 sons; Karl W. Smith and his wife Billie Rose of Spurger, TX, John E. Smith and his wife Karen of Hemphill, TX and Gilbert Lee Smith and his wife Patricia of Vidor. He is also survived by 8 grandchildren, 7 great grandchildren and 3 sisters; Donna Holliman, Dorothy Dempsey and Dollie Courtney. He was preceded in death by his parents; Gilbert Lee and Violet Smith.
